.video-banner{position:relative}#background-video{bottom:0;height:100%;left:0;object-fit:cover;position:absolute;right:0;top:0;width:100%;z-index:0}@media (max-width:750px){#background-video{display:none}body{background:url(https://assets.codepen.io/6093409/river.jpg) no-repeat;background-size:cover}}.hero-banner.hero-banner--compact{height:auto;padding-bottom:100px;padding-top:100px}.hero-banner.hero-banner--compact .contentbox h1{font-size:80px}.hero-banner.hero-banner--compact .imagecaption{right:20px}